31,539,168 is a composite number, even.
31,539,168 (thirty-one million five hundred thirty-nine thousand one hundred sixty-eight) is an even 8-digit number. It is a composite number with 72 divisors, and factors as 2⁵ × 3² × 41 × 2,671. Its proper divisors sum to 60,372,288,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E13FE0.
